Quando Rondo has broken his silence on the shocking arrest of Lil Durk, and his words are sending shockwaves through the rap community. In a heartfelt Instagram post, Rondo, who has faced his own share of trauma after the murder of his cousin, expressed forgiveness rather than vengeance, calling for unity in a culture often marred by violence. This unexpected turn comes as Durk, the Grammy-winning Chicago rapper, faces serious charges of conspiracy to commit murder linked to a deadly shooting in Los Angeles.
Lil Durk was apprehended at Miami International Airport, where federal authorities allege he orchestrated a plot to 饾搥饾捑饾搧饾搧 a rival rapper, which tragically resulted in the death of Quando’s cousin, L PAB, in August 2022. The gravity of the situation escalated when it was revealed that Durk attempted to flee the country just before his arrest, booking multiple international flights in a desperate bid to escape the law. U.S. Attorney Martin Estrada described Durk as the “orchestrator of a cold-blooded murder,” highlighting the severity of the charges he faces, which could lead to decades behind bars or even life in prison.
As the rap world grapples with this turmoil, Rondo’s call for forgiveness and growth has ignited a mixed reaction among fans. While some applaud him for rising above the chaos, others criticize him for seemingly tying his cousin’s death to his new music release, “Life Goes On.” The timing of the song, dropping just days after Durk’s arrest, raises eyebrows and questions about Rondo’s intentions.
Adding to the drama, reports have surfaced of betrayal within Durk’s camp. An OTF member, known as Jam, is alleged to have been cooperating with federal authorities, providing crucial information that led to Durk’s indictment. This revelation adds a layer of intrigue to an already complex narrative, as Durk’s loyalty to his crew is now under scrutiny.
